People tend to forget, that AI is already enhancing every single photo you are taking. Otherwise those crappy image sensors on your phone wouldn't be able to provide you with such crisp and high detailed shots. So all that Samsung is doing is just training that AI to be better with one specific object (the moon) then with the rest because if you didn't know, the moon always looks the same when viewed from earth.
